Aug 14th Rookies 3rd Annual Car show

Well after the great Midwest meet the St Louis boy put on and the great dinner with Aggost the weekend wasn't over. The Next Morning Damon and Kevin meet Amy and I at our Hotel and the 4 of us headed east from Galesburg to St. Charles IL. There was 3hrs of road to hit before the end of registration for the show. We rolled in just before 11 Luckily there was a car wash right next to the place. The show was small about 25 cars. The looming weather and the all Pontiac show down the road played a factor I’m sure. After the wash I back in next to Damon and we both started cleaning and setting up our stuff. His Engine shroud was a huge hit he said he didn’t think he beat me both me and Amy said other wise. The first person to say something was the show manager. Damon had just set it up and he came over and commented on how cool it was and very unique. I keep telling him he was winning he wasn’t convinced even after the Cheerleaders for the Kane County eagles Football team said how cool it was he wasn’t convinced. We all know how cheerleaders have such great car knowledge. After we set up and cleaned the cars we heading in to have a bite. The place was pretty dead inside too, the best thing on the T.V was a spelling bee on ESPN2. After the long wait for the food in an empty place (go figure right) we headed out side for the participant judging we had to do. There was a pair of Classic Mopar we drooled over for a while love the Mopars. A Masarati, Jaguar T-bucket, Caddy most of the cars were classics just me and Damon and 2 Tuner cars. There were maybe 8 cars past the year 95. After the Judging came the Awards. It was Damon and I in 1st and 2nd place in your class. Yep he won 1st. This was his first show and it’s a first place wins. I was so glad he won makes all his hard work worth it. He was very surprised he doesn’t listen well, we all told him he was winning. So that was a great capper to a great weekend in my book. Hope we can do this again soon.
